Site preparation: Removal of all organic matter, not done anymore because of
environmental impact
8
Site preparation w/ cat and simple blade to reduce slash
blade is lifted repeatedly to limit removal of organic matter
9
Site preparation: Blade w/ teeth to minimize removal of organic matter

Site preparation using Braake, does not move slash, limited to planting spots
14
Site preparation: Braake
15
Site preparation: Limited to rows, to facilitate planting Note other vegetation requiring future release treatments
16
Site preparation: Experimental bucket mounding (not used operationally) to
Create microtopograpy for northern white cedar regeneration (MI)
17
Site preparation: Bucket mounding 10-years later
